Museum
The is located at in Malmslätt, just outside , Sweden. Malmen is where Baron Carl Cederström, nicknamed the "Flyer Baron" founded his flying school in 1912. is home to the Royal Swedish Airschool operating SAAB 105 jet trainers. is situated 1½ km west of Återbrukshall.

Suburb
Linköping is a city in southern Sweden, with around 167,000 inhabitants as of 2024. It is the seat of and the capital of Östergötland County.
